Prague (PRG) to Tumeremo Airport (TMO) Flight Distance

The flight distance from Václav Havel Airport (PRG) in Prague, Czech Republic to Tumeremo Airport (TMO) in Tumeremo Airport, Venezuela is 8,371 kilometers (5,201 miles / 4,520 nautical miles). The estimated flight time for this route is approximately 11h, flying west at a heading of 264°.

This is a long-haul route typically operated by wide-body aircraft such as the Boeing 777 or Airbus A350. Full meal service, in-flight entertainment, and comfort amenities are standard.

This is an international route connecting Czech Republic with Venezuela. It is an intercontinental flight between Europe and South America. Travelers should check visa requirements, customs regulations, and any travel advisories before booking.

Time zone information: When it's 22:54 in Prague, it's 17:54 in Tumeremo Airport. The 5-hour time difference may cause some jet lag. Most travelers adjust within a day or two.

The return flight from Tumeremo Airport (TMO) to Prague (PRG) follows a heading of 40° (northeast). Actual flight times may vary depending on wind conditions, air traffic, and the specific aircraft used.
